Description
Simply add Google forms to your posts and pages. But wait (you’re probably asking yourself) isn’t this really easy thanks to that iFrame code that google gives us?
Well sure, yes, you can do that. Except it looks really shitty! My plugin let’s you style and fit the form to your theme, making it blend in seamlessly.
Will auto-populate get variables into a form based off the label name (substituting “_” for spaces). So yourwebsite.com/myform?First_Name=Bob&Last_Name=Smith will fill in “Bob” and “Smith” for the inputs preceded by the labels “First Name” and “Last Name”. Try THAT with your iFrame.

Installation
- Download source to your WordPress plugin directory /wp-content/plugins and activate
- Go to a Post / Page editor and add from the WYSIWYG
